OREM, Utah – Taran Alvelo tossed a no-hitter as No. 3 Washington defeated Utah Valley University, 9-0, on Monday at Wolverine Field.
Alvelo was perfect through six innings and three outs away from a perfect game before issuing a leadoff walk to
Brianna Moeller in the bottom of the seventh inning. Alvelo, who ranked eighth in the country in strikeouts entering last weekend's action, struck out 13 batters on Monday and earned her 20th win of the season.
The Huskies (39-7) jumped ahead with three runs in the first behind a pair of RBI doubles from Sami Reynolds and Taryn Atlee.
UVU (12-27) starter
Devyn Cretz settled in over the next three innings, retiring seven straight Huskies during three consecutive scoreless frames.
Washington added two runs in each of the fifth, sixth and seventh innings to pull away. Three difference UW hitters finished with multi-hit games including Morganne Flores, who was also one of three players to drive in two runs.
The Wolverines return on conference play this week with the final WAC series of the year against CSU Bakersfield. UVU hosts the Roadrunners in a single game on Friday at 2 p.m. MT with a Saturday doubleheader at 1 p.m. MT.
